m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2025-01-07 13:53:24 +00:00
Samsung pinctrl drivers fixes for v5.18
1. Fix sparse warning introduced in v5.18-rc1. 2. Fix possible unmet Kconfig dependency with COMPILE_TEST, present since v4.3 or earlier. -----BEGIN PGP SIGNATURE----- iQJEBAABCgAuFiEE3dJiKD0RGyM7briowTdm5oaLg9cFAmJigl4QHGtyemtAa2Vy bmVsLm9yZwAKCRDBN2bmhouD1z41D/4jCvKRrjRMajCxWeEMjKwB5Ak9S6F8DtnE 8mHgx2s2TA95bkreSY8gxN8qZ/atg3bhFm4+I78OfANckbxZEXc/YE98CP8ksgrN mET6WGc9CW4jic+ziS5+DW4TIvZ7ZZkF8FI3qaBRlWubHZ+vWIfkz+EXK6qam/xx ZkG2TSmpVmuDP7aV9TYLnHPTP4tXsz2dpAhyPhwySddjDS4W2Iwh9KbO7eWbZHcl Z7mFxgz8+rzyl+BDljG39SWxIBcvMiO+c4QVkTwFTN2F+xY1Je1Gxvdknyog5hDs qo+fW9gugy2SDXyn5DaNe813TfQkjzXAHsKt752FB7SBzlKnNBDgo/E1tfuzjEY5 fLiCkEijIodZV6Ej+cELx4BwZ9h/Hsy8naR5csmcgWylecTbhH0zRc9KU2atba+r WwnrIW4+G+WjkwSwaBdgTJalc0LX8EWZoHKemwROfWQYwbZQ63hnbY0fq8Cfv8OR JlTa8LOTYFfyYTaWFLUewRAKrx10g+YAeAzJ1WVNI0Hqm8yvKrGcF4e6KMSIelaq HuAC/mz/9fUlUTATtNdUErC1Ut4Du/IMj1Ap9DGhuMej3xQLOAGBotQh1KxgtS3I 9bIGalvu4mDX1HNK5xpFyW12MoAR9PsHpzel79E6/deHkeFA4iadJ6hUEowWICw5 yu6XQco2Hw== =toJu -----END PGP SIGNATURE----- Merge tag 'samsung-pinctrl-fixes-5.18' of https://git.kernel.org/pub/scm/linux/kernel/git/pinctrl/samsung into fixes Samsung pinctrl drivers fixes for v5.18 1. Fix sparse warning introduced in v5.18-rc1. 2. Fix possible unmet Kconfig dependency with COMPILE_TEST, present since v4.3 or earlier.
This commit is contained in:
commit
b3af85969e
@ -17,7 +17,6 @@ menuconfig ARCH_EXYNOS
|
|||||||
select EXYNOS_PMU
|
select EXYNOS_PMU
|
||||||
select EXYNOS_SROM
|
select EXYNOS_SROM
|
||||||
select EXYNOS_PM_DOMAINS if PM_GENERIC_DOMAINS
|
select EXYNOS_PM_DOMAINS if PM_GENERIC_DOMAINS
|
||||||
select GPIOLIB
|
|
||||||
select HAVE_ARM_ARCH_TIMER if ARCH_EXYNOS5
|
select HAVE_ARM_ARCH_TIMER if ARCH_EXYNOS5
|
||||||
select HAVE_ARM_SCU if SMP
|
select HAVE_ARM_SCU if SMP
|
||||||
select PINCTRL
|
select PINCTRL
|
||||||
|
@ -4,14 +4,13 @@
|
|||||||
#
|
#
|
||||||
config PINCTRL_SAMSUNG
|
config PINCTRL_SAMSUNG
|
||||||
bool
|
bool
|
||||||
depends on OF_GPIO
|
select GPIOLIB
|
||||||
select PINMUX
|
select PINMUX
|
||||||
select PINCONF
|
select PINCONF
|
||||||
|
|
||||||
config PINCTRL_EXYNOS
|
config PINCTRL_EXYNOS
|
||||||
bool "Pinctrl common driver part for Samsung Exynos SoCs"
|
bool "Pinctrl common driver part for Samsung Exynos SoCs"
|
||||||
depends on OF_GPIO
|
depends on ARCH_EXYNOS || ARCH_S5PV210 || (COMPILE_TEST && OF)
|
||||||
depends on ARCH_EXYNOS || ARCH_S5PV210 || COMPILE_TEST
|
|
||||||
select PINCTRL_SAMSUNG
|
select PINCTRL_SAMSUNG
|
||||||
select PINCTRL_EXYNOS_ARM if ARM && (ARCH_EXYNOS || ARCH_S5PV210)
|
select PINCTRL_EXYNOS_ARM if ARM && (ARCH_EXYNOS || ARCH_S5PV210)
|
||||||
select PINCTRL_EXYNOS_ARM64 if ARM64 && ARCH_EXYNOS
|
select PINCTRL_EXYNOS_ARM64 if ARM64 && ARCH_EXYNOS
|
||||||
@ -26,12 +25,10 @@ config PINCTRL_EXYNOS_ARM64
|
|||||||
|
|
||||||
config PINCTRL_S3C24XX
|
config PINCTRL_S3C24XX
|
||||||
bool "Samsung S3C24XX SoC pinctrl driver"
|
bool "Samsung S3C24XX SoC pinctrl driver"
|
||||||
depends on OF_GPIO
|
depends on ARCH_S3C24XX || (COMPILE_TEST && OF)
|
||||||
depends on ARCH_S3C24XX || COMPILE_TEST
|
|
||||||
select PINCTRL_SAMSUNG
|
select PINCTRL_SAMSUNG
|
||||||
|
|
||||||
config PINCTRL_S3C64XX
|
config PINCTRL_S3C64XX
|
||||||
bool "Samsung S3C64XX SoC pinctrl driver"
|
bool "Samsung S3C64XX SoC pinctrl driver"
|
||||||
depends on OF_GPIO
|
depends on ARCH_S3C64XX || (COMPILE_TEST && OF)
|
||||||
depends on ARCH_S3C64XX || COMPILE_TEST
|
|
||||||
select PINCTRL_SAMSUNG
|
select PINCTRL_SAMSUNG
|
||||||
|
@ -770,7 +770,7 @@ static const struct samsung_pin_bank_data fsd_pin_banks2[] __initconst = {
|
|||||||
EXYNOS850_PIN_BANK_EINTN(3, 0x00, "gpq0"),
|
EXYNOS850_PIN_BANK_EINTN(3, 0x00, "gpq0"),
|
||||||
};
|
};
|
||||||
|
|
||||||
const struct samsung_pin_ctrl fsd_pin_ctrl[] __initconst = {
|
static const struct samsung_pin_ctrl fsd_pin_ctrl[] __initconst = {
|
||||||
{
|
{
|
||||||
/* pin-controller instance 0 FSYS0 data */
|
/* pin-controller instance 0 FSYS0 data */
|
||||||
.pin_banks = fsd_pin_banks0,
|
.pin_banks = fsd_pin_banks0,
|
||||||
|
Loading…
Reference in New Issue
Block a user